    21 Quick Breakfasts for When You’ve Got 10 Minutes

    By Lisa MarcAurele · Jun 25, 2025 · This post may contain affiliate links. See our disclosures.

    Collage of breakfast foods including pancakes with syrup, French toast with blueberries, and a rolled omelette in a mug, overlaid with text: "21 Quick Breakfasts for When You've Got 10 Minutes That Are Filling.

    Mornings can be chaotic, and I know I’m not the only one trying to pull together breakfast with just 10 minutes on the clock. These quick breakfasts help you get something warm or filling on the table without slowing you down. I keep these in regular rotation because they’re easy, reliable, and make those rushed mornings a little easier to handle.

    Sheet Pan Pancakes

    A plate of square pancakes drizzled with syrup, next to strawberries and a cup of maple syrup on a white tablecloth.
    Sheet Pan Pancakes. Photo credit: Little Bit Recipes.

    This recipe is a smart choice when you need to feed several people fast. The batter spreads onto one pan, so everything bakes at once with minimal effort. You can cut and serve it straight from the tray without extra steps. It's great for busy mornings when you don’t want to stand at the stove. It works well when you’ve only got 10 minutes to get breakfast going.

    Pancake in a Mug

    A pancake mug cake with syrup on top, viewed from above, next to a fork on a marble surface.
    Pancake in a Mug. Photo credit: Little Bit Recipes.

    This microwave pancake is perfect when you don’t want to deal with a stovetop. It cooks in about a minute and uses pantry basics. The portion is just right for one and doesn’t take up much space or time. It’s ideal for mornings when you’ve got 10 minutes or less. A practical option when you want something hot with no fuss.
